How they compare
Saint Lucia currently reports 9.5% against 4.4% in High income, a difference of 5.1%.
That makes Saint Lucia's figure about 2.1 times High income's.
Across all 35 years both countries report, Saint Lucia has been ahead every year.
High income ranks 38th and Saint Lucia ranks 41st of 47 groups.
Saint Lucia has averaged higher in every one of the 4 decades both report.
Head to head by decade
| Decade | High income | Saint Lucia | Difference | Ahead |
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 1990s | 7.5% | 17.7% | 10.1% | Saint Lucia |
| 2000s | 6.8% | 17.5% | 10.7% | Saint Lucia |
| 2010s | 6.6% | 19.4% | 12.7% | Saint Lucia |
| 2020s | 4.9% | 15.6% | 10.6% | Saint Lucia |
Averages of every year both report within each decade.
